Felix Auger-Aliassime Sets Sights on ATP Finals Return in 2025

After making his debut at the year-ending ATP Finals in 2022, Felix Auger-Aliassime has expressed his desire to return to the prestigious event this season.

The Canadian showcased some of the finest tennis of his career during the 2022 season, securing titles in Rotterdam, Florence, Antwerp, and Basel. His exceptional run of form earned him a place among the sport’s elite at the ATP Finals—an achievement he hopes to replicate in 2025.

Auger-Aliassime Confident in His ATP Finals Chances

Despite an early exit at Indian Wells last week, the 24-year-old has put together a strong 2025 campaign. He has already claimed two titles in Adelaide and Montpellier, finished as the runner-up in Dubai, and reached the semifinals in Qatar.

With more than half of the season still ahead, Auger-Aliassime remains confident in his ability to achieve his goal of returning to the ATP Finals. Speaking ahead of the Miami Open, the former world No. 6 emphasized his renewed focus and determination.

“I feel more balanced and clear-headed,” Auger-Aliassime stated in his pre-tournament press conference. “I didn’t expect to drop as low as I did, but I kept working hard and believing in my abilities. I’ve been very disciplined in all aspects necessary to be a great tennis player, and I’m proud of that.

“I’ve managed to stay inside the top 30 for most of my career, overcoming physical, technical, and mental challenges. Now, I feel like I’m playing my best tennis again. If I maintain the level I’ve shown in the first few months of the season and deliver strong performances at major tournaments, I have a real shot at making the ATP Finals again. That’s definitely a realistic goal for me this year.”

As Auger-Aliassime continues his push for a place among the sport’s elite, all eyes will be on his performance in Miami and beyond to see if he can sustain his momentum and secure a return to the season-ending showdown.
